TEACHING ASSISTANT SUPPORT WORK IN SCHOOLS LEVEL 2 AWARD (RQF)
This support work in schools level 2 course seeks to develop the knowledge and understanding that all those working in a school setting will need and covers areas such as safeguarding, communication and understanding the school context.
This Supporting Teaching & Learning in Schools Level 2 course is available to learners aged 16+ who are interested in working within a school as a teaching assistant, classroom assistant or learning support assistant in key stage 1 and above.
The aim of this course is to enable student to understand the roles and responsibilities of those involved in supporting teaching and learning in schools and provides an opportunity to develop the skills and knowledge required to do this effectively in a self-directed way.
Special Needs (SEN) teaching Assistant Diploma Course (Level 3).
This Diploma in Specialist Support for Teaching & Learning in Schools course is suitable for students aged 16+ who are currently working or volunteering in a school in the role of Teaching Assistant, Classroom Assistant or Learning Support Assistant.
Home Study Higher Level Teaching Assistant Course (HLTA Level 4) is provided for students already qualified at LV3 & employed in a teaching assistant role.
Those who would like the opportunity of progressing onto a Higher Level Teaching Assistant Status can do so through their local education authority (LEA) upon successful completion.
